Monochrome all-in-one printers specialize in high-quality black-and-white printing while combining printing, scanning, copying, and often faxing into a single compact device. Popular in the United States for both small businesses and home offices, these printers prioritize low cost per page, fast black-and-white output, and dependable duty cycles. American buyers increasingly prefer monochrome multifunctions because they reduce operational expenses, simplify document workflows, and occupy less space than separate devices. For users who print reports, contracts, invoices, and other text-heavy documents, monochrome all-in-one printers deliver consistent legibility, quicker first-page-out times, and easier maintenance compared with color alternatives, making them an appealing, practical choice in a rapidly digitalizing workplace.

Research-backed Benefits of Monochrome All-in-One Printers

Multiple industry reviews and energy programs point to clear advantages of monochrome laser all-in-one printers for offices and home workspaces. Energy efficiency certifications like ENERGY STAR and independent lab tests have repeatedly shown that modern monochrome lasers can offer lower energy use per page than older models and some color devices. Total cost of ownership studies highlight lower consumable costs and higher page yields for monochrome toner compared with color ink systems, driving lower cost per page over the life of the machine. Reliability and duty cycle data from leading test labs show that business-focused monochrome multifunctions tend to have robust paper handling and longer maintenance intervals, which reduces downtime and administrative overhead. Security research in office hardware also emphasizes the benefits of integrated network security features that many current all-in-one models include, helping protect sensitive documents and networked printing jobs.

Lower cost per page: Toner-based monochrome systems typically produce more pages per cartridge than color ink cartridges, reducing long-term printing costs.

Improved energy profile: ENERGY STAR certified models and newer engines consume less power in idle and active states compared with older lasers.

Higher reliability: Business-focused all-in-one printers usually have higher recommended monthly page volumes and sturdier paper handling.

Space and workflow efficiency: Combining print, scan, copy, and fax functions into one device saves physical space and centralizes document workflows.

Built-in security: Modern models include features such as secure boot, encrypted storage, and user authentication to protect print jobs and stored data.
